Analysis

Least Developed Countries (LDCs) recorded 81.01 for sesame seed — gross per capita production index number in 2024.

The figure is up 2.6% on the previous year and down 21.4% over ten years.

Over the whole period, sesame seed — gross per capita production index number in Least Developed Countries (LDCs) peaked at 116.99 in 2019 and was at its lowest, 27.64, in 1991.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 64 years of available data.

Sesame seed — Gross per capita Production Index Number in Least Developed Countries (LDCs), year by year

Annual values for Sesame seed — Gross per capita Production Index Number (2014-2016 = 100) in Least Developed Countries (LDCs), 1961 to 2024.
Year Value Change
1961 47.2
1962 39.56 -16.2%
1963 42.2 +6.7%
1964 38.69 -8.3%
1965 40.18 +3.9%
1966 34.65 -13.8%
1967 38.58 +11.3%
1968 42.18 +9.3%
1969 41.9 -0.7%
1970 52.58 +25.5%
1971 54.58 +3.8%
1972 54.19 -0.7%
1973 44.4 -18.1%
1974 49.54 +11.6%
1975 43.38 -12.4%
1976 44.36 +2.3%
1977 41.49 -6.5%
1978 39.78 -4.1%
1979 44.5 +11.9%
1980 36.62 -17.7%
1981 42.43 +15.9%
1982 37.91 -10.7%
1983 40.69 +7.3%
1984 35.03 -13.9%
1985 38.52 +10.0%
1986 41.75 +8.4%
1987 39.01 -6.6%
1988 34.48 -11.6%
1989 30.49 -11.6%
1990 30.72 +0.8%
1991 27.64 -10.0%
1992 38.3 +38.6%
1993 32.62 -14.8%
1994 34.57 +6.0%
1995 40.88 +18.3%
1996 46.16 +12.9%
1997 36 -22.0%
1998 31.06 -13.7%
1999 37.71 +21.4%
2000 40.1 +6.3%
2001 39.08 -2.5%
2002 38.08 -2.6%
2003 45.42 +19.3%
2004 51.05 +12.4%
2005 52.6 +3.0%
2006 58.87 +11.9%
2007 57.46 -2.4%
2008 61.68 +7.3%
2009 63.8 +3.4%
2010 73.7 +15.5%
2011 86.88 +17.9%
2012 84.36 -2.9%
2013 87.33 +3.5%
2014 103.09 +18.0%
2015 95.86 -7.0%
2016 101.05 +5.4%
2017 101.33 +0.3%
2018 105.38 +4.0%
2019 116.99 +11.0%
2020 106.5 -9.0%
2021 90.32 -15.2%
2022 79.31 -12.2%
2023 78.95 -0.5%
2024 81.01 +2.6%

The FAO indices of agricultural production show the relative level of the aggregate volume of agricultural production for each year in comparison with the base period 2014-2016. Indices for meat production are computed based on data on production from indigenous animals.
